Leadership Review Briefing — Finance Team

Treasury recommends hedging 70% of projected Varnmark-region receivables for the next four quarters using forward contracts, up from the current 45%. Modeling by the Oakhurst desk shows this reduces earnings volatility materially at modest carry cost. Alternatives considered — options collars and natural hedging via local sourcing — scored lower on cost and feasibility. Supporting rationale appears in the confidential note below.

management briefing: Only 33 of the 205 pilot accounts renewed Kasath, so a churn review is set for October 17. Weniusek Logistics is in early talks to buy Holethax Freight for about $345.6 million.

ONBOARDING — Contractor Lockers

Visiting contractors working at the Dunelm Forge site are assigned a locker in the north changing rooms for the duration of their engagement. Lockers are allocated at the facilities window on arrival; bring your own padlock if you prefer, otherwise a combination lock is fitted. Store PPE, tools, and personal items in the locker only — nothing may be left on benches overnight. The changing rooms themselves sit behind a keypad door, and you will need the access code shown below.

door code, hahop-bawif: bdg-B-76

Ticket: misconfigured environment for tailcat, our internal log-tailing CLI. Several engineers report tailcat exiting with an auth error against the Ridgefall log broker. Root cause: the onboarding doc omitted the broker credential, so fresh setups fail on first run. Fix is documentation-only; no code change needed. New machines should add the following line to their shell env file.

secret setting of tajof-bahif: COURIER_KEY3=65d

### Idempotency Keys on Payment Retries

When reviewing anything touching Tillbox payments: every retry must reuse the original idempotency key, full stop. New key on retry means possible double charge, and we've been burned before. Keys are generated client-side and validated in the gateway middleware — check both ends. If a PR's retry logic looks even slightly sketchy, loop in the payments lead.

alerts address for kafof-bagag: kasael@olvarqdyn.corp